In 1986 the DWCT (then often known as the Jersey Wildlife Preservation Have confidence in) established a captive breeding centre for the Ampijoroa in Madagascar, which was capable of breed the main captive ploughshare tortoises the next 12 months. In 1997 the Madagascar government made Baie de Baly Countrywide Park to conserve to tortoise, and the primary 5 captive-bred tortoises were being launched back again in the wild in the park in 1998 through the DWCT.

Geochelone yniphora, often called the Ploughshare tortoise or Angonoka tortoise, is a critically endangered species of tortoise indigenous to Madagascar. Due to their large demand inside the unique pet trade as well as destruction of their organic habitat, their population in the wild has seriously declined, generating them one of many rarest and many sought-following tortoises on the planet.

Another reason why the Angonoka might go extinct would be that the species is concentrated only in a single location. They're not dispersed, meaning everything like critical climate and illness could wipe the species out.
